Working for a client and friend who wants to move an existing building 3 miles down a coastal road and then convert it into a family friendly seafood restaurant...on a budget (of course!) and in just a few months, well that can be really fun and really challenging. George’s Restaurant was just that project. Over a 2 month period, I worked closely with the owners to take a solid but neglected shell and transform it into a functional, cheerful and welcoming restaurant. Restaurants are all about efficiency and we worked diligently to accommodate as many seats into the cozy indoor dining area and the spacious new porches as possible. New lighting, paint, flooring and some architectural details gave the shabby interiors just the breath of new life they needed. Commissioned artwork carrying on the restaurant’s frog theme, added a fun and funky pop of color. The screen porch with ceiling fans, nautical pendant lights, space heaters, and rain curtains is comfortable throughout the year, while sunset under the striped umbrellas on the front porch is my favorite spot!
